Transaction 67dc5df65fdb52fc4a84b9fe4ea40bf3baeb441a4da0d559a36c84576ae77156
1 Input
1 Output
-
67dc5df65fdb52fc4a84b9fe4ea40bf3baeb441a4da0d559a36c84576ae77156:0
- value
- 86392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 370250441cfe8ec573e17193f908fa937b9a1fe9 OP_EQUAL
- address
- 36hsrqnbe12bWh1hHUnrikJwsRwqkYoLcM